What role at A&M should I be targeting that’s equivalent to A at K?

We don’t have Partners or Principals, we only have MD

Our levels are
MD
SD
D
M
SA
A
Analyst

I’ve never seen anyone level up and very, very rarely come over parallel. So I am trying to ask what your levels are because the BCG and Alix people that have come over have been leveled down, and specifically B4 Directors come over as manager. I haven’t met anyone from Kearney at the firm so trying to calibrate how an Associate should come over as a Manager
